Event staffing for tech companies demands a different caliber of event professional. Unlike staffing a simple sampling event or registration desk, tech activations require people who can learn complex products quickly, deliver compelling demonstrations, and hold their own in conversations with technically sophisticated audiences. The wrong staff can undermine months of product development and millions in marketing investment.

This guide covers what tech companies need from event staff, how to source the right people, and how to train them for the unique demands of technology events.

#Why Tech Events Require Specialized Staff

Technology events attract informed, discerning audiences. Whether it is a developer conference, a CES booth, a product launch party, or a B2B demo at a trade show, the people attending are evaluating your technology with a critical eye. They ask detailed questions. They compare your product to competitors in real time. They can tell immediately if your event staff do not understand what they are talking about.

Generic event staff — even talented ones — will struggle in these environments without proper preparation. You need people who combine technical aptitude with strong interpersonal skills.

#Types of Tech Events and Staffing Requirements

Product Launch Events

Product launches are your moment to make a first impression. You need staff who can:

  • Deliver rehearsed product demonstrations flawlessly
  • Handle media interactions and press questions with poise
  • Manage VIP check-in and guest experience
  • Troubleshoot technical issues on the fly (or escalate them quickly)
  • Create an atmosphere of excitement and innovation

Recommended staffing: [Brand ambassadors](/brand-ambassador-agency) with tech industry experience, supplemented by your internal product team for deep technical questions.

Trade Show Booths (CES, MWC, Web Summit)

Major tech trade shows are competitive, high-energy environments. Your booth staff need to:

  • Attract and qualify leads from thousands of attendees walking by
  • Give concise product pitches in 60 seconds or less
  • Transition interested prospects to longer demonstrations
  • Scan badges, capture lead information, and log conversation notes
  • Maintain energy and professionalism across 10-plus-hour booth days

Recommended staffing: A mix of [trade show staff](/services/trade-show-staffing) for front-of-booth engagement and product specialists for in-booth demonstrations.

Developer Conferences and Hackathons

These events attract highly technical audiences. Your staff must:

  • Understand your API, SDK, or development tools at a functional level
  • Guide developers through hands-on coding exercises or demos
  • Answer integration and compatibility questions
  • Represent your developer relations brand with authenticity

Recommended staffing: Internal developer advocates supported by experienced event staff handling logistics, registration, and engagement flow.

B2B Demo Events and Roadshows

Enterprise sales events require staff who understand the B2B buying process:

  • Qualify prospects by company size, use case, and buying timeline
  • Deliver customized demos tailored to the prospect's industry
  • Capture detailed lead notes that help your sales team follow up effectively
  • Manage scheduling for one-on-one demo slots

Recommended staffing: [Event staffing professionals](/event-staffing-agency) trained specifically on your enterprise pitch, working alongside your sales engineering team.

#How to Train Event Staff for Tech Products

The training process for tech event staff is more intensive than standard event staffing. Plan for these phases:

Phase 1: Product Immersion (1 to 2 weeks before event)

Share product documentation, demo videos, competitor comparison sheets, and FAQ documents. Give staff access to the product so they can use it themselves. Nothing builds confidence like hands-on experience.

Phase 2: Demo Rehearsal (3 to 5 days before event)

Run through the standard demo script multiple times. Include curveball questions that real attendees will ask. Record rehearsals so staff can self-critique and improve.

Phase 3: On-Site Briefing (day before or morning of event)

Cover venue logistics, booth layout, escalation procedures, and any last-minute product updates. Do a final run-through of the demo with all equipment in place to catch technical issues early.

#Measuring Success at Tech Events

Track these KPIs specific to technology activations:

  • Demos delivered per staff hour: Target 6 to 10 short demos or 2 to 4 extended demos per hour.
  • Qualified leads captured: Focus on lead quality over quantity. A tech-savvy brand ambassador who captures 20 highly qualified leads is more valuable than one who scans 100 badges.
  • Demo-to-meeting conversion rate: What percentage of event demos result in follow-up meetings with your sales team?
  • Social media engagement: Tech audiences are active sharers. Track mentions, tags, and user-generated content.
